UNL: Quick Facts & Key Rankings for 2026
- Location: Lincoln, Nebraska (Top 10 safest and most livable college towns in the US).
- Type: Public Research University (**R1** – Highest Tier), Big Ten Academic Alliance Member.
- Ranking: Top 60 Best Public Universities in the US (#58 Public University – U.S. News 2025).
- Research: Spends over $300 million USD on research annually.
- Tuition (International): ~28,000 – 32,000 USD/year (pre-scholarship).
- Outstanding Scholarship: Global Laureate Scholarship (automatic consideration), up to $15,000 USD/year (Total $60,000 USD over 4 years).
- Intake: August (Fall – primary), January (Spring – secondary).
- Website: unl.edu
- Key Feature: Big Ten value at the lowest cost, R1 environment strong in Agriculture, Engineering, and Business.

2. Smart Cost Strategy: The Automatic $60,000 USD Scholarship
UNL is the premier choice for international students seeking Big Ten quality at an optimal cost. The Global Laureate Scholarship policy is the biggest highlight:
- Scholarship Amount: Up to **$15,000 USD/year**, totaling $60,000 USD over 4 years of study. The specific amount is based on academic achievement (GPA/SAT/ACT).
- Automatic Consideration: No separate scholarship application is required. Simply submit your admission application, and you will be automatically considered.
- Economic Benefit: After deducting the scholarship, UNL’s tuition becomes highly competitive, estimated at only $13,000 – $17,000 USD/year (approx.), significantly lower than most other Big Ten public schools (which typically cost $35K – $50K).

Admission Process and Requirements for University of Nebraska Lincoln 2026
To optimize the chances of admission and receiving the $60,000 USD Global Laureate Scholarship at UNL, students need a clear application strategy:
5.1. Academic and English Language Requirements (Updated 2026)
- Academics: High school graduation required. A GPA of 3.0/4.0 (approx. 7.5/10) or higher is recommended to ensure scholarship eligibility.
- English Language: Minimum IELTS Academic 6.0 (no band below 5.5) or TOEFL iBT 70. UNL also accepts Duolingo English Test (DET) minimum 100.
- SAT/ACT: UNL is Test-Optional. Submitting high SAT/ACT scores (1200+ SAT or 26+ ACT) will strengthen the likelihood of achieving the highest Global Laureate scholarship tier.
5.2. Strategic Application Deadlines
To ensure receipt of the automatic scholarship and allow time for visa preparation, applications should follow this schedule:
- Fall Semester (August): The priority deadline for scholarship consideration is typically December 15th or February 1st of the entry year. Applying as early as possible (Early Application) is the optimal strategy.
- Spring Semester (January): The deadline is usually October 1st of the previous year.
